The art of creating Kashmiri suits is a tradition passed down through generations of skilled makers. Each suit tells the story of their dedication, patience, and mastery over culture weaving techniques like Sozni and Tissue. The detailed embroidery, often featuring motifs like chinar leaves, flowers, and paisleys, is a proof to this rich artisan tradition.

The Kashmiri suit design is a canvas of rich symbolism. Motifs like the paisley ('boteh' in Persian) signify good fortune, while complex patterns often depict nature's bounty - flowers, leaves, and vines. Each design part tells a story, making these suits more than just garments; they are wearable art.
